It isn’t uncommon to see a line forming well before doors open at Memories in Margate — the Amherst Avenue nightclub Jerry “The Geator with the Heater” Blavat has owned since 1972 — during weekend nights in the summer. This past weekend, though, had special significance, and the early Friday night flock certainly knew it.
There was a time when the Geator was more famous than he is now. But what his audiences have lost in hair they’ve more than made up for in devotion. Jerry Blavat, who’ll be 70 this summer, hears the shouts as he bikes around the city.
